EASTON, Penn. — A fire erupted at a chemical plant near Easton, Penn., Monday night, engulfing a building at the plant and spreading a plume of smoke across a wide area, lehighvalleylive.com reported.
The Rockwood Pigments plant makes pigments used by the concrete and other industries.
The cause of the fire is still under investigation.
"It appears that it''s a vacant building on that property," Northampton County Director of Emergency Management Robert Mateff said. "So there''s no hazardous materials risk at this point.
